Output 52c6b16bd2fea4e4e24c0be42a8ba103e2aa5a7408664f90798877140ae3c166:1

value
76448592
script pubkey
OP_0 OP_PUSHBYTES_20 394262231a740977b266230f902d97e3270abef6
address
bc1q89pxygc6wsyh0vnxyv8eqtvhuvns40hkpmse8q
transaction
52c6b16bd2fea4e4e24c0be42a8ba103e2aa5a7408664f90798877140ae3c166